Why do we need to classify drugs in different ways ?

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

Drugs are classified in different ways as different modes of classification are useful to different categories of persons dealing with drugs. For example, classification of drugs on the basis of pharmacological effect is most useful for doctors because it provides them the whole range of drugs available for the treatment of a particular type of disease. On the other hand, classification of drugs on the basis of chemical structure or on the basis of molecular targets is useful for medicinal chemists, who are involved in designing and synthesis of drugs.
